Output bb7714bfc38286531c56cab4b6c20353c7e60892002bfe2839c8f1e57f9c7054:0

value
19940140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ca272ffebb1d667a7016a6a7dcd2bfdf8f93d413 OP_EQUAL
address
3L7uN62Dtd8UTpPryJYbLPvLW2M63mXDdH
transaction
bb7714bfc38286531c56cab4b6c20353c7e60892002bfe2839c8f1e57f9c7054
confirmations
417870
spent
true